UCLA Extension is considered one of the top programs of its kind, offering to more than 35,000 students per year approximately 4,500 classes and non-degree certificate programs to meet the professional development, continuing education, and personal enrichment needs of the full spectrum of nontraditional students as well as companies and organizations throughout and beyond the Los Angeles region.
Course / Program Description
UCLA Extension is the open-access, self-supporting continuing education division of UCLA. The Design & Arts Portfolio offers a wide variety of certificate programs and courses, including post-baccalaureate credit-bearing (400-level), continuing education (CEU) credit, and non-credit bearing general interest courses.
For a certificate program overview, visit: https://www.uclaextension.edu/design-arts/uxgraphic-design/certificate/user-experience
Job Description
Course disciplines in Design & Arts span subject areas such as Design Communication Arts, User Experience, Photography, Studio Arts and Art History. Our courses and certificate programs offer students the opportunity to learn from highly qualified practitioners who are passionate about teaching. Design & Arts instructors develop syllabi from an established template, design courses, serve as instructor of record, evaluate student work, facilitate classroom discussion, present lectures, develop learning ads and tools, select and host guest speakers, comply with established policies and procedures, and complete required university compliance trainings as directed.

Class formats include in-person, asynchronous online, and live Zoom lectures. Each course is 11 weeks, enrollment limited to 20 students.
Instructor Duties:
- Develop or update course syllabus to meet campus approval requirements, in consultation with the UCLA Extension Portfolio Director.
- Use subject-matter expertise to impart knowledge to students and leverage additional resources appropriately to enhance the curriculum
- Design interactive and motivational classroom activities to fully engage participants and to reinforce student learning
- Update materials periodically, and regularly monitor course evaluations in order to make adjustments and improvements to the curriculum.
- Respond to student questions and learning needs in a timely manner.
- Communicate with Program Director and Program Staff in a timely manner.
- Complete required administrative tasks in a timely manner including: completing all new hire paperwork, submitting updated quarterly, accepting quarterly contract, submitting required textbook orders, and communicating classroom needs to the appropriate people.
- Complete yearly UC Mandated online trainings.
- Employ culturally competent teaching methodologies in the classroom inclusive of both domestic and international student populations.
- Stay current regarding the professional body of knowledge in the field
- Respond to student inquiries about final grades and consult with Program Director as needed.
- Maintain a record of final grades for up to 13 months following the last class session.
